A trailer has arrived for an intriguing new movie titled We Summon The Darkness, a horror-comedy that stars the likes of Alexandra Daddario, Johnny Knoxville, Keean Johnson, Maddie Hasson, Logan Miller, and Amy Forsyth. The film starts to roll out on digital platforms from April.
The film is directed by Marc Meyers and written by Alan Trezza. The story revolves around Val, Beverly, and Alexis who meet a group of fun-loving men in the parking lot of a heavy metal concert. They all decide to have an after-party, but it isn’t long before the group finds themselves fighting for their lives.
